NCAA Tournament scores

(11) Xavier 76, (6) Maryland 65

 

Xavier knocked off Maryland, 76-65, in what is by seeding considered an upset, but felt anything but. The Muskateers will take on Florida State in the next round.

The game went been neck-and-neck throughout the first half, until Xavier pulled away late.

 

 

 

 

 

 

(1) Villanova 76, (16) Mount Saint Mary’s 56

 

Villanova came away with a 76-56 win over the Mountaineers of Mount Saint Mary’s, after a scary slow start. They led by just one point at the half, but it was smooth sailing from there. The defending champs turned on the jets quickly.

(7) Saint Mary’s 85, (10) VCU 77

 

Saint Mary’s knocked off VCU, 85-77, in a game runs. The Gaels saw a 17-point lead fade to two, halfway through the second half. But they held on.

(4) Purdue 80, (14) Vermont 70

 

Purdue survived against Vermont, winning 80-70. Caleb Swanigan finished with 16 points and 14 rebounds and his play was complemented by Vincent Edwards’ 21 points on 10-of-16 shooting. 

 

 

 

(3) Florida State 86, (14) Florida Gulf Coast 80

 

Florida State beat Florida Gulf Coast, 86-80. Dwayne Bacon led the way with 25 points on 11-of-17 shooting and Jonathan Isaac scored 17 and added 10 rebounds and six assists. They’ll take on Xavier next.

(8) Wisconsin 84, (9) Virginia Tech 74

 

Wisconsin held on for an 84-74 win over Virginia Tech.

Bronson Koenig was everything for the Badgers, scoring 28 points on 8-of-17, 3-point shooting. Nigel Hayes added 16 points and 10 rebounds.

(5) Iowa State 84, (12) Nevada 73

 

Iowa State beat Nevada, 84-73. They take on Purdue next.

Monte Morris led the Cyclones with 19 points, eight rebounds and eight assists.

 

 

 

 

 

(2) Arizona 100, (15) North Dakota 82

 

Arizon let North Dakota back in early in the second half, but it was a blowout most of the way to a 100-82 finish.

Projected lottery pick Lauri Markkanen went for 20 points on 8-of-12 shooting and Rawle Alkins matched him on a perfect 8-of-8 shooting. They’ll take on Saint Mary’s next.
